> On Sep 2, 2009, at 11:18 AM, Jussi Rasinmäki wrote:
>> I have the following setup (see below), in which the render method of
>> a RasterServer instance is responsible for generating a png file data
>> in memory that then should be passed on to the client that made the
>> request.
>> However, I can't get my head around how to define the content-type for
>> the render method result? Or whether that's possible at all? If not,
>> how should I define my RasterServer so that it would return image/png
>> content to the client?
>>
>> Cheers,
>> Jussi
>
> We actually just discussed something like this:
>
> http://twistedmatrix.com/pipermail/twisted-web/2009-August/004318.html
>
> You're looking for:
>
>        request.setHeader('Content-Type', 'image/png')
